Zophah is an Asherite family figure whose many sons continue one branch of the tribe's genealogy. He belongs to the clan material through which Chronicles preserves the internal structure of Asher. First appears in 1 Chr 7:35.1

Spreading out, a son of Helem (1 Chr. 7:35), a chief of Asher. 3
